在一次TP钱包无法进入Mdex的真实案例中,表面是“连不上”但深层却是多因素交织。本文以该事件为线索,按故障复现、合约审查、策略调整与资产迁移四步展开分析,既指出风险点也给出可操作建议。


第一步:复现与数据收集。重现场景包括不同节点RPC、钱包版本、网络(主网/侧链)和插件冲突。通过抓包、钱包日志和交易回溯定位异常:前端报错多为ABI不匹配或合约已升级后接口变动,链上tx失败显示gas不足或revert。此阶段应记录nonce、gas、错误码。
第二步:合约漏洞与支付限额审查。重点检查合约是否存在代理升级权限、reentrancy、未检查的转账函数以及时间锁和单笔/日累计支付限额(anti-whale/blacklist逻https://www.yutomg.com ,辑)。若合约有owner或proxy权限集中,需警惕被恶意升级导致前端不可用。支付限额会体现在失败的approve/transferFrom或合约内自限制,需通过模拟交易与静态分析工具验证。
第三步:个性化资产组合与智能化支付服务方案。对用户而言,建立标签化资产组合和风险等级,允许在钱包内定制支付策略(分批支付、滑点阈值、自动路由到低费池)。智能支付服务通过路由器合约、聚合器和打包交易实现按优先级清算、内置限额控制与失败回滚。
第四步:高效能科技变革与资产导出。建议将交易吞吐和体验优化放在Layer2/侧链、RPC负载均衡和本地indexer上。资产导出需支持安全导出CSV/JSON、通过链上调用列举ERC20余额并验证合约地址,同时提供导出前的签名验证与只读钥匙环机制。
分析流程总结:复现->日志+链上回溯->合约源码/ABI比对->静态/动态安全检测->模拟与修复验证->策略与工具落地。对遭遇连通问题的用户,短期应切换RPC、清缓存并核对合约地址;中期做权限与限额排查;长期采用智能支付与高性能基础设施以降低类似风险。
评论
Tech小陈
作者把问题拆得很清晰,合约权限和接口变动常被忽视。
AlexW
实际操作建议很实用,尤其是先切换RPC再做深度排查的流程。
链路君
关于支付限额和反向回滚的建议,有助于设计更稳健的钱包支付策略。
梅子
喜欢案例驱动的分析,最后的分阶段建议便于落地执行。